The contract involves the supply of cartridge fuses that meet the military specifications MIL-PRF-23419/4H(1) and MIL-PRF-23419H(2), categorized as commercial-off-the-shelf defense electrical components. These fuses will be provided under an Indefinite Delivery Indefinite Quantity (IDIQ) structure, meaning the quantities will be order-driven based on demand rather than fixed amounts. The contract is issued by the Department of Defense through the Maritime Supply Chain agency and falls under the NAICS code 335313, which relates to electrical equipment manufacturing. The solicitation was posted on May 8, 2026, with a response deadline set for May 13, 2026. It is classified as a subcontract opportunity, and no specific set-aside type or organization type has been designated. The contract performance location and contact details are not specified.
